Clean your kitchen. Put away all food, do not leave dirty dishes out for any period of time- they get used, rinsed, and stuck in the dishwasher. Crumbs get wiped with a damp cloth, then cloth gets rinsed into the sink, wrung out, etc... Once you have the kitchen nice and put away, use either bleach or vinegar to wipe down your surfaces (don't drown yourself in it, lol) and rinse with sponge/cloth and water. Do your floors so that you get rid of the crumbs and then mop. It should only take a day or so for the flies to dissipate. They're there because something is there to sustain them (or so they think). If there are crumbs, they will be there to eat them. If you have rotten food in your fridge, you better believe those little b@st@rds can smell it.
A deep, thorough, clean should eliminate their food source, and the vinegar or bleach smell will drive them away and keep new ones from coming.
